Using a network license Copying the license file to the Lexmark License Server Note: Before installing a network license, copy the license files to the license server. 1 Copy the license file to the following directory on the network license server: C:\Program Files\Lexmark\LicenseServer\Licenses 2 On the host computer, open the Control Panel. 3 Under Administrative Tools, click Services. 4 Select License Server. 5 Stop and then restart the License Server service. Configuring the network license 1 From the Embedded Web Server, do one of the following: • Click Settings > Device Solutions >Embedded Solutions. • Click Settings or Configuration >Embedded Solutions. 2 Click Network License. 3 Enter the IP address or hostname and optional port for the network license server where the license is stored. You can enter values for up to three separate servers. 4 Specify the Heartbeat Period (2-60 minutes), to designate how often the printer will contact the network license server to check for updates and maintain access to an electronic license. 5 Specify the Number of Retries (1-5), to set the maximum number of times the printer can attempt to obtain a license before quitting. 6 Click Apply. Updating the network license 1 From the Embedded Web Server, do one of the following: • Click Settings > Device Solutions >Embedded Solutions. • Click Settings or Configuration >Embedded Solutions. 2 Under Installed Solutions, click the name of the application you are licensing. 3 Click License. 4 Click Update License. 5 Select Network. 6 Click Update License.
